Electrical System Malfunctions
Electrical problems are a frequent cause of Run Failure 6427. Loose connections, faulty wiring, or a damaged power supply can interrupt the machine’s operation. Inspect the cables, fuses, and connectors for visible damage or wear.
Voltage fluctuations can also trigger errors. Use a multimeter to check if the equipment is receiving stable power. If not, consider adding a voltage stabilizer or surge protector to prevent future issues.
Mechanical Component Wear
Over time, mechanical parts can wear out, leading to operational failures. Bearings, belts, and gears are common culprits. Listen for unusual noises or vibrations that may indicate mechanical wear.
Regular maintenance can help you catch these issues early. Replace worn parts promptly to avoid more significant damage and ensure smooth performance.
Software And Control Issues
Software glitches or outdated firmware can also cause Run Failure 6427. If your equipment has recently been updated, check for compatibility issues. Sometimes, a simple restart can resolve minor software bugs.
Access the control panel and review the error logs for clues. Reinstalling or updating the software may be necessary if the issue persists. Always keep your equipment’s software current to minimize such problems.
Environmental Factors
Environmental conditions can play a significant role in triggering errors. Excessive heat, dust, or moisture can interfere with the machine’s functionality. Ensure the equipment is placed in a clean, temperature-controlled environment.
Check the ventilation and cooling systems regularly. If the machine is exposed to harsh elements, consider using protective covers or relocating it to a safer area.

Checking Power Supply And Connections
Start by verifying the power supply is stable and uninterrupted. Inspect the main power cables for any signs of damage or wear. Ensure all connections are firmly in place and free of corrosion. Test the voltage levels to confirm they meet the system’s requirements.
Inspecting Key Mechanical Parts
Examine the motor and internal components for any visible damage. Check for loose screws, bolts, or misaligned parts. Look for signs of wear on belts, bearings, and gears. Ensure all moving parts are lubricated and functioning smoothly.
Resetting And Recalibrating The System
Perform a reset of the system to clear potential errors. Follow the manual’s instructions to recalibrate the equipment. This ensures all sensors and settings are properly aligned. Confirm the software is up-to-date and free from glitches.
Testing After Repairs
Run the equipment to check if the issue has been resolved. Monitor its performance under normal operating conditions. Listen for unusual sounds or vibrations during operation. Review the system’s diagnostics to confirm all parameters are within limits.
